What they do
A Technical Support Engineer or Analyst provides technical support as a part of an organization's information technology department, or assists customers with technical issues related to computer or technology products. Helps to maintain company computer and phone networks and troubleshoot problems Helps clients diagnose and solve computer or technology system problems.

Descriptions:
- Shall perform all-source CI threat analysis tailored to the planning and execution of US Army TCI missions.
- Shall create TCI threat products to support Operations Support Battalion, ACIC, and other Army elements as directed.
- Shall collect and maintain operational mission data to build short
- and long-range operational calendars.
- Shall create weekly updates on supported operational activities and projected mission schedules.
- Shall create and/or update the SOP for unit analytical support activities.
- Shall update and maintain the repository utilized to store TCI products.
